Events
participationrequestcomponent.created: Een opleidingsvraagonderdeel is toegevoegd
participationrequestcomponent.deleted: Een opleidingsvraagonderdeel is verwijderd
participationrequestcomponent.updated: Een opleidingsvraagonderdeel is gewijzigd
Dit event wordt getriggerd door deze velden:
- Naam
- Vrijstelling
- VrijstellingId
- VrijstellingOmschrijving
- ManueelAkkoord
- ManueelAkkoordId
- ManueelAkkoordOmschrijving
- Akkoord
- DatumAkkoord
- Opleidingsvraagonderdeelstatusid
Response
De response bevat altijd de volgende gegevens:
- creationTimeUtc: de datum en tijd waarop de webhook is aangemaakt
- event: de naam van het event dat getriggerd wordt
- id: het unieke id van de webhook
- subscriptionId: het id van het abonnement
- participationRequestComponentId: het id van de persoon
Indien inclusief details is aangevinkt, dan worden de volgende gegevens ook opgenomen in de response:
- participationRequestId: het id van de opleidingsvraag
- requestComponentId: het id van het aanvraagonderdeel
- courseTemplateComponentId: het id van het opleidingssoortonderdeel
- personId: het id van de persoon van de opleidingsvraag
Indien inclusief PII is aangevinkt, dan worden de volgende gegevens ook opgenomen in de response:
- externalId: het externId van de persoon van de opleidingsvraag
- externalSource: de externSource van de persoon van de opleidingsvraag
Voorbeelden
Event: participationrequestcomponent.created
{
"creationTimeUtc": "2024-02-02T08:48:11.4419234Z",
"event": "participationrequestcomponent.created",
"id": "3cdb1b4c-f02e-4ac7-ab31-e2192b4c15c5",
"subscriptionId": "1798b201-fd23-417c-9de3-ac295e3f7e98",
"data": {
"participationRequestComponentId": "3e6d4491-b0c7-409f-83dd-1d1dee9c4469",
"participationRequestId": "a0aaf546-426e-4be5-b29b-c8ce5638756c",
"requestComponentId": "d080342b-1d3c-4010-96ae-debb90020745",
"courseTemplateComponentId": "aaee203b-6fcb-49b5-abef-7425bcdffa7b",
"personId": "324fda43-0f94-42bc-bedf-d9af394beb19",
"externalId": "abc123",
"externalSource": "abc123",
"eventDateTime": "2024-02-02T09:48:11.173",
"etag": 886450320
}
}Event: participationrequestcomponent .deleted
{
"creationTimeUtc": "2024-02-02T08:48:11.4419234Z",
"event": "participationrequestcomponent.deleted",
"id": "3cdb1b4c-f02e-4ac7-ab31-e2192b4c15c5",
"subscriptionId": "1798b201-fd23-417c-9de3-ac295e3f7e98",
"data": {
"participationRequestComponentId": "3e6d4491-b0c7-409f-83dd-1d1dee9c4469",
"participationRequestId": "a0aaf546-426e-4be5-b29b-c8ce5638756c",
"requestComponentId": "d080342b-1d3c-4010-96ae-debb90020745",
"courseTemplateComponentId": "aaee203b-6fcb-49b5-abef-7425bcdffa7b",
"personId": "324fda43-0f94-42bc-bedf-d9af394beb19",
"externalId": "abc123",
"externalSource": "abc123",
"eventDateTime": "2024-02-02T09:48:11.173",
"etag": 886450320
}
}
Event: participationrequestcomponent.updated
{
"creationTimeUtc": "2024-02-02T08:48:11.4419234Z",
"event": "participationrequestcomponent.updated",
"id": "3cdb1b4c-f02e-4ac7-ab31-e2192b4c15c5",
"subscriptionId": "1798b201-fd23-417c-9de3-ac295e3f7e98",
"data": {
"participationRequestComponentId": "3e6d4491-b0c7-409f-83dd-1d1dee9c4469",
"participationRequestId": "a0aaf546-426e-4be5-b29b-c8ce5638756c",
"requestComponentId": "d080342b-1d3c-4010-96ae-debb90020745",
"courseTemplateComponentId": "aaee203b-6fcb-49b5-abef-7425bcdffa7b",
"personId": "324fda43-0f94-42bc-bedf-d9af394beb19",
"externalId": "abc123",
"externalSource": "abc123",
"eventDateTime": "2024-02-02T09:48:11.173",
"etag": 886450320,
"changedFields": [
"Code"
]
}
}